Electronspun thermal responsive and photocatalytic Zn(NO3)2/PNIPAAm nanofibers

  Zn(NO3)2/PNIPAAm fibrous films were fabricated via electrospinning method,and then the morphologies of the films were investigated by high resolution scanning electron microscopy (SEM).The diameters and the alignment of fibers were analyzed using Image J software.The functional groups within the nanofibers were analyzed using Fourier Transform Infrared Spectroscopy(FTIR).The thermal responsive properties of the hybrid films were investigated using contact angle(CA) measurement method.Photocatalytic efficient activities were evaluated by degradation of methylene blue(MB) under 100W UV light at room temperature.
